Johannesburg – The brand-new Miss Universe crown was unveiled on Thursday, and it's reportedly worth a whopping $5 Million (around R73.2 million at current exchange rate).
The crown, named "Power of Unity", was created by luxury jewellery company, Mouawad.
According to Rappler, the headpiece was made using 18-karat gold and was handset with over 1 770 diamonds.
The centre of the crown holds a 62.83-carat golden canary diamond, with two smaller ones on either side.
"The crown's name, the Power of Unity, is meant to celebrate a woman for being complex, diverse, unapologetically ambitious and strong. The interconnected vine motifs are meant to represent the community of women from around the world whose bonds unite them, and reminds us we are stronger together than apart," Fred Mouawad, co-guardian of the Mouawad Diamond Division said in a video shared by the company.
The new crown will we be worn for the first time by the 2019 Miss Universe winner who will be announced on Sunday 8 December.
